Russia denies nuclear test as Trump orders U.S. response

October 30, 2025 by Attia Naveed

Russia said its recent weapons tests did not involve nuclear warhead detonations. The tests included the Burevestnik cruise missile and Poseidon underwater drone.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ov clarified that these tests were not direct nuclear tests. He said the information should not be misinterpreted as a violation of nuclear agreements. Russia awaits Ukraine’s reply on Istanbul peace talks as fighting escalates

May 29, 2025 by Attia Naveed

Russia announced Thursday it is still waiting for Ukraine’s response on attending peace talks in Istanbul scheduled for June 2. The Kremlin wants to present a formal “memorandum” during the meeting, outlining its terms for a potential long-term settlement of the war that began in February 2022.
